Rise of the Triad Rises Again

August 2, 2012 by Ian Miles Cheong

The classic FPS for the PC is back.

Rise of the Triad

If you've been a PC gamer for over two decades, the name "Rise of the Triad" may hold some significance to you. The first person shooter was built upon the Duke Nukem 3D "Build" engine and cast players into a nightmarish island populated by Bond-like villains and their evil henchmen.

Rise of the Triad may soon be making a return, if the official Twitter account for the game is to be believed—and we have no reason to doubt any of it. The account has yet to tweet anything, but its description reads: "The world's most ludicrous shooter has returned!" with links to @Apogee and @InterceptorEnt and a new website registered by Apogee Software.

Interceptor Entertainment developed Duke Nukem 3D: Reloaded under the auspices of Apogee and are reported to be working on a new FPS for the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3 called Pathfinder. They also have a second, as yet undisclosed game called Project Rogue that's currently in the works for the PC.

There's a good chance that the company will be showing off the game at QuakeCon, which takes place today. We'll report back on it should any new details about Rise of the Triad surface.

Update: Rise of the Triad was just announced at QuakeCon 2012!
